Sonoraville was the 2-0 winner over Ringgold when they last played one another back in September, but their luck changed this time around. The Sonoraville Phoenix fell just short of the Ringgold Tigers by a score of 2-1 on Saturday.

Sonoraville couldn't get the win, but they sure gave Ringgold a tough time in the second set. The final score came out to 25-14, 28-30, 15-9.

Kinsley Killingsworth was the offensive standout of the matchup as she had nine digs.

Sonoraville's defeat dropped their record down to 23-19. As for Ringgold, they have been performing well recently as they've won four of their last five matches, which provided a nice bump to their 25-16 record this season.

Sonoraville will venture away from home to square off against Johnson at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Johnson is coming into the game with five straight losses at home, meaning Sonoraville will have to defend against a squad hungry for a victory. As for Ringgold, they did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next contest, a 2-1 win against Rockmart on the 12th.
